Rape case jury sent home for weekend after failing to reach verdict

Central Criminal Court
A jury in the trial of a Donegal man accused of falsely imprisoning and raping his ex-girlfriend has been sent home for the long weekend after failing to reach a verdict.
The thirty year old accused, who cannot be named, has pleaded not guilty to the false imprisonment and rape of the woman at her home in the early hours of April 6, 2011.
He has pleaded guilty to criminal damage by altering her Facebook settings on the same date.
Mr Justice Garrett Sheehan will direct the jury of six women and six men to resume deliberations on Tuesday morning. .
